摘要

In a process to determine the speed profile of a dilute particle suspension in a micro-passage, the passage is photographed through a fluorescence microscope. A streak image of a fluorescent latex particle is selected from raw image data. Two of the three colours are removed by filtration. A differential intensity streak profile is prepared from the residual green to provide front and side three-dimensional profiles. A final differential intensity profile is prepared without local noises. Also claimed is a micro-chip to determine the speed profile. further claimed is a process to manufacture a suitable microchip.
